[en] In the 7 MeV proton linac at ICR, the RFQ linac is operated very stably and the beam transmission efficiency of 80% is obtained. We have developed the compact beam analyzing magnet and the emittance monitor and measured the RFQ output beam. The unnormalized 90% emittance is 42π·mm·mrad and 30 π·mm·mrad on the x-plane and y-plane, respectively. The center energy of the output beam is 2.0 MeV and the energy spread is 80 keV FWHM. (author)
